Company Overview
Southern Land Company believes that community is the heart of every successful development project. With that as our starting point, we create residential developments around the country that provide a generous, comfortable lifestyle to those that call them home. In support of our single family and multifamily projects, we also undertake key retail, office, and recreation developments to craft convenient, complete communities. We believe in big ideas and paying attention to every detail required to realize them.
